Transaction 9588a76424a5371772410f2918a5e661fe75f3bfb29e9e89ed4af4fc7370eb06

1 Input
2 Outputs
  • 9588a76424a5371772410f2918a5e661fe75f3bfb29e9e89ed4af4fc7370eb06:0
  • value  3095082
    address  3N7rtF34Y5R5EDu6E69sGsCJ91vW34qGDB
  • 9588a76424a5371772410f2918a5e661fe75f3bfb29e9e89ed4af4fc7370eb06:1
  • value  677459023
    address  16G1P1rihDiNJW2mrSxVBj3JE41HynZreL